All Abilities Inclusion Ministry - First Presbyterian Church Birmingham, MI All Abilities Inclusion Ministry An inclusive Sunday school program for students with disabilities.

Children and youth range in age from pre-school through their teen years. The curriculum includes an intentionally structured program with a multi-sensory approach to teaching Bible stories. Children with special needs are given opportunities to interact with their same age peers while learning about Bible stories and their faith. All curriculum is individualized based on parent input and staff recommendations.

Tip on Engaging Your Child In Church!

At Everybody's Church, we know that children learn through play. That's why we have a "play church" across the hall from the sanctuary. In this fun space, children and their parents can watch the worship on the screen while playing along with what they see.

Cultivating children’s spirituality through creative outlets is one way that we can help pass on our faith to the next generation. What other outlets have you found helpful in instilling faith and worship with your children?
